Transaction 109a7a55ac3809783f4730785d156197674c72e4863456ceb768241b0108c07c
1 Input
1 Output
-
109a7a55ac3809783f4730785d156197674c72e4863456ceb768241b0108c07c:0
- value
- 89725412
- script pubkey
- OP_0 OP_PUSHBYTES_20 aa58c30183e1578e1bd2c3ee0938ab0cdc9fea0e
- address
- bc1q4fvvxqvru9tcux7jc0hqjw9tpnwfl6swn3k6fv